Controls

How To Play

Controls stay visible so players can start immediately.

Desktop Controls

  • Use the mouse to click a block or the launch button to drop a tile.
  • Click and hold to preview the landing position before release.
  • Click tool icons on the screen to hammer or swap blocks.
  • Use the on-screen menu for save, undo, restart, and settings. Keyboard shortcuts vary by platform and may be shown in-game.

Mobile Controls

  • Tap a block or launch button to drop the next tile into the grid.
  • Hold the block to preview its landing position before releasing.
  • Tap tool icons to use the hammer or swap tool.
  • Use on-screen buttons for undo, restart, or pause as shown in the interface.

Double Up is a calm, single-player merge puzzle that expands the familiar 2048 idea with gentle tools and no time pressure. The core objective is to combine matching number blocks to double their value and create ever larger tiles. You launch blocks into the grid, position them to form merges, and plan chains of moves to reach the highest tile possible.

The gameplay focuses on strategy and slow thinking rather than speed. You can tap to launch a block and hold to preview how it will land. If a move goes wrong you can use on-screen tools like the hammer to remove a block or the swap tool to reposition a block into a better place. The game saves automatically so you can pause and resume anytime while on the move. With quiet visuals and simple rules, Double Up appeals to casual players and brain puzzle fans who want a relaxed, long-play challenge.

Key mechanics: place and merge identical tiles to double their number, plan chain reactions to climb to higher tiles, and use limited tools to correct mistakes. The goal is to push your best tile toward the summit and enjoy the process without rush.
